 1. Diani Beach – Kenya’s Most Famous Paradise

Located 30 km south of Mombasa, Diani Beach is the crown jewel of Kenya’s coastline. Voted one of the best beaches in Africa, it features powdery white sand, crystal-clear waters, and a wide range of activities and luxury resorts.

✅ Best for: Families, honeymooners, water sports lovers
🌊 Activities: Skydiving, snorkeling, kite surfing, diving, dhow cruises


2. Watamu Beach – Snorkeling & Marine Paradise

Nestled along the North Coast, Watamu Beach offers a blend of natural beauty and marine diversity. It’s part of the Watamu Marine National Park, known for vibrant coral reefs and sea turtles.

✅ Best for: Eco-tourists, divers, couples
🌿 Don’t miss: Turtle Bay, Mida Creek canoeing, dolphin-watching boat rides


3. Lamu Island – Swahili Culture & Secluded Shores

Lamu is a UNESCO World Heritage Site, famous for its ancient Swahili architecture, laid-back vibes, and unspoiled beaches. Shela Beach is the island’s most famous stretch—quiet, breezy, and perfect for romantic getaways.

✅ Best for: Culture lovers, honeymooners, digital detox travelers
🌙 Activities: Sunset dhow sailing, village tours, walking safaris on the dunes


4. Nyali Beach – Mombasa’s Urban Beachfront

Located just 15 minutes from Mombasa city, Nyali Beach offers convenience and vibrant beach life. It’s ideal for travelers who want quick coastal access without straying far from urban amenities.

✅ Best for: Weekend trips, surfers, local nightlife
🏄‍♀️ Bonus: Visit Mamba Village, Wild Waters Park, or Fort Jesus nearby


5. Tiwi Beach – Secluded & Peaceful Escape

Just south of Diani, Tiwi Beach is less developed and more private—perfect for travelers who want serenity without the crowds. It’s ideal for DIY camping, beach walks, and stargazing.

✅ Best for: Off-the-beaten-path explorers, couples, solo travelers
🌌 Pro tip: Visit the natural tidal pools during low tide!


6. Bamburi Beach – Family-Friendly & Fun-Filled

North of Mombasa, Bamburi Beach combines beautiful ocean views with accessibility, making it a favorite for locals and tourists alike. Plenty of budget accommodations and beach activities.

✅ Best for: Families, groups, budget travelers
🐢 Visit: Haller Park, go camel riding, or enjoy beachfront BBQs


7. Shanzu Beach – Hidden Gem North of Mombasa

Quieter than its neighbors, Shanzu Beach offers peaceful shores and coral rock pools. It’s a great spot for romantic beach walks, seafood dining, and private beachfront stays.

✅ Best for: Romantic escapes, slow travel, Swahili cuisine lovers


8. Malindi Beach – History Meets Relaxation

Malindi blends Italian influence, rich history, and long stretches of sandy beach. Visit Vasco da Gama Pillar, explore the Malindi Marine Park, or take a boat to Marafa’s Hell’s Kitchen.

✅ Best for: Cultural explorers, divers, culinary travelers
🍝 Bonus: Enjoy great Italian food thanks to the town’s vibrant expat scene


9. Gazi Beach – Undiscovered & Eco-Friendly

Located between Diani and Msambweni, Gazi Beach is a lesser-known haven. Pair your visit with a trip to the Gazi Women’s Mangrove Boardwalk, a brilliant example of community-based conservation.

✅ Best for: Eco-travelers, mangrove lovers, birdwatchers


10. Funzi Island – Island Vibes & Sandbanks

Accessible by dhow or boat from Shimoni, Funzi Island offers pristine beaches, mangrove forests, and sandbank picnics in the middle of the Indian Ocean. It’s the perfect day trip from Diani.

✅ Best for: Day excursions, birding, crocodile spotting on River Ramisi

Best Time to Visit Kenya’s Beaches

Dry Season: December to March and June to early October Perfect for beach holidays, diving, and water sports

Green Season: April–May & October–November Fewer tourists, lush surroundings, occasional rain
